首页
/ 【亲测免费】 ALEPython 开源项目教程

【亲测免费】 ALEPython 开源项目教程

2026-01-17 08:58:57作者:苗圣禹Peter

1. 项目的目录结构及介绍

ALEPython 项目的目录结构如下:

ALEPython/
├── README.md
├── setup.py
├── alepython/
│   ├── __init__.py
│   ├── ale_plot.py
│   ├── utils.py
│   └── ...
├── tests/
│   ├── __init__.py
│   ├── test_ale_plot.py
│   └── ...
└── docs/
    ├── conf.py
    ├── index.html
    └── ...

目录结构介绍

  • README.md: 项目介绍文件,包含项目的基本信息和使用说明。
  • setup.py: 项目的安装脚本,用于安装项目及其依赖。
  • alepython/: 项目的主要代码目录,包含核心功能实现。
    • __init__.py: 模块初始化文件。
    • ale_plot.py: 实现 ALE 图绘制的主要功能。
    • utils.py: 包含一些辅助函数和工具。
  • tests/: 测试代码目录,包含项目的单元测试和集成测试。
    • __init__.py: 测试模块初始化文件。
    • test_ale_plot.py: 针对 ale_plot.py 的测试用例。
  • docs/: 项目文档目录,包含项目的详细文档和配置文件。
    • conf.py: 文档生成配置文件。
    • index.html: 文档首页。

2. 项目的启动文件介绍

ALEPython 项目的启动文件是 alepython/ale_plot.py。该文件包含了绘制 ALE 图的主要功能实现。

启动文件介绍

  • ale_plot.py: 该文件定义了 ale_plot 函数,用于绘制 ALE 图。主要功能包括:
    • 接收模型和训练数据作为输入。
    • 根据指定的特征绘制 ALE 图。
    • 支持 Monte-Carlo 重采样以提高图的稳定性。

3. 项目的配置文件介绍

ALEPython 项目的配置文件主要位于 docs/conf.pysetup.py

配置文件介绍

  • docs/conf.py: 该文件是 Sphinx 文档生成工具的配置文件,用于配置文档生成的各项参数,如文档标题、作者、版本等。
  • setup.py: 该文件是项目的安装配置文件,用于定义项目的元数据和依赖项,以及安装和分发项目的相关配置。

以上是 ALEPython 开源项目的目录结构、启动文件和配置文件的详细介绍。希望这份教程能帮助你更好地理解和使用该项目。

登录后查看全文
热门项目推荐
相关项目推荐